diff -r 88818d55e95a xen/include/asm-x86/hvm/iommu.h
--- a/xen/include/asm-x86/hvm/iommu.h	Tue Feb 12 11:37:45 2008 +0000
+++ b/xen/include/asm-x86/hvm/iommu.h	Wed Feb 13 14:48:25 2008 +0100
@@ -48,6 +48,9 @@ struct hvm_iommu {
     int domain_id;
     int paging_mode;
     void *root_table;
+
+    /* iommu_ops */
+    struct iommu_ops *platform_ops;
 };
 
 #endif // __ASM_X86_HVM_IOMMU_H__
diff -r 88818d55e95a xen/include/asm-x86/iommu.h
--- a/xen/include/asm-x86/iommu.h	Tue Feb 12 11:37:45 2008 +0000
+++ b/xen/include/asm-x86/iommu.h	Wed Feb 13 14:48:25 2008 +0100
@@ -28,7 +28,9 @@
 #include <public/domctl.h>
 
 extern int vtd_enabled;
+extern int amd_iommu_enabled;
 
+#define iommu_enabled ( amd_iommu_enabled || vtd_enabled )
 #define domain_hvm_iommu(d)     (&d->arch.hvm_domain.hvm_iommu)
 #define domain_vmx_iommu(d)     (&d->arch.hvm_domain.hvm_iommu.vmx_iommu)
 #define iommu_qi_ctrl(iommu)    (&(iommu->intel.qi_ctrl));
@@ -89,4 +91,13 @@ void io_apic_write_remap_rte(unsigned in
 #define PT_IRQ_TIME_OUT MILLISECS(8)
 #define VTDPREFIX "[VT-D]"
 
+/*        iommu  interface      */
+struct iommu_ops{
+    int (*init ) (struct domain *d);
+    int (*assign_device) (struct domain *d, u8 bus, u8 devfn);
+    void (*teardown) (struct domain *d);
+    int (*map_page) (struct domain *d, dma_addr_t gfn, dma_addr_t mfn);
+    int (*unmap_page) (struct domain *d, dma_addr_t gfn);
+};
+
 #endif /* _IOMMU_H_ */
diff -r 88818d55e95a xen/arch/x86/hvm/iommu.c
--- /dev/null	Thu Jan 01 00:00:00 1970 +0000
+++ b/xen/arch/x86/hvm/iommu.c	Wed Feb 13 14:48:25 2008 +0100
@@ -0,0 +1,132 @@
+/* 
+* This program is free software; you can redistribute it and/or modify it
+ * under the terms and conditions of the GNU General Public License,
+ * version 2, as published by the Free Software Foundation.
+ *
+ * This program is distributed in the hope it will be useful, but WITHOUT
+ * ANY WARRANTY; without even the implied warranty of MERCHANTABILITY or
+ * FITNESS FOR A PARTICULAR PURPOSE.  See the GNU General Public License for
+ * more details.
+ *
+ * You should have received a copy of the GNU General Public License along with
+ * this program; if not, write to the Free Software Foundation, Inc., 59 Temple
+ * Place - Suite 330, Boston, MA 02111-1307 USA.
+ */
+
+#include <xen/init.h>
+#include <xen/irq.h>
+#include <xen/spinlock.h>
+#include <xen/sched.h>
+#include <xen/xmalloc.h>
+#include <xen/domain_page.h>
+#include <asm/delay.h>
+#include <asm/string.h>
+#include <asm/mm.h>
+#include <asm/iommu.h>
+#include <asm/hvm/vmx/intel-iommu.h>
+
+extern struct iommu_ops intel_iommu_ops;
+extern struct iommu_ops amd_iommu_ops;
+
+int iommu_domain_init(struct domain *domain)
+{
+    struct hvm_iommu *hd = domain_hvm_iommu(domain);
+
+    spin_lock_init(&hd->mapping_lock);
+    spin_lock_init(&hd->iommu_list_lock);
+    INIT_LIST_HEAD(&hd->pdev_list);
+    INIT_LIST_HEAD(&hd->g2m_ioport_list);
+
+    if ( !iommu_enabled )
+        return 0;
+
+    switch ( boot_cpu_data.x86_vendor )
+    {
+    case X86_VENDOR_INTEL:
+        hd->platform_ops = &intel_iommu_ops;
+        break;
+    case X86_VENDOR_AMD:
+        hd->platform_ops = &amd_iommu_ops;
+        break;
+
+    default:
+        dprintk(XENLOG_ERR, "IOMMU: Unknown CPU Vendor\n");
+        return 0;
+    }
+
+    return hd->platform_ops->init(domain);
+}
+
+int assign_device(struct domain *d, u8 bus, u8 devfn)
+{
+    struct hvm_iommu *hd  = domain_hvm_iommu(d);
+
+    if ( !iommu_enabled || !hd->platform_ops)
+        return 0;
+    return hd->platform_ops->assign_device(d, bus, devfn);
+}
+
+void iommu_domain_destroy(struct domain *d)
+{
+    struct hvm_irq_dpci *hvm_irq_dpci = d->arch.hvm_domain.irq.dpci;
+    uint32_t i;
+    struct hvm_iommu *hd  = domain_hvm_iommu(d);
+    struct list_head *ioport_list, *digl_list, *tmp;
+    struct g2m_ioport *ioport;
+    struct dev_intx_gsi_link *digl;
+
+    if ( !iommu_enabled || !hd->platform_ops)
+        return;
+
+    if ( hvm_irq_dpci != NULL )
+    {
+        for ( i = 0; i < NR_IRQS; i++ )
+            if ( hvm_irq_dpci->mirq[i].valid )
+            {
+                pirq_guest_unbind(d, i);
+                kill_timer(&hvm_irq_dpci->hvm_timer[irq_to_vector(i)]);
+
+                list_for_each_safe ( digl_list, tmp,
+                                     &hvm_irq_dpci->mirq[i].digl_list )
+                {
+                    digl = list_entry(digl_list,
+                                      struct dev_intx_gsi_link, list);
+                    list_del(&digl->list);
+                    xfree(digl);
+                }
+            }
+
+        d->arch.hvm_domain.irq.dpci = NULL;
+        xfree(hvm_irq_dpci);
+    }
+
+    if ( hd )
+    {
+        list_for_each_safe ( ioport_list, tmp, &hd->g2m_ioport_list )
+        {
+            ioport = list_entry(ioport_list, struct g2m_ioport, list);
+            list_del(&ioport->list);
+            xfree(ioport);
+        }
+    }
+
+    return hd->platform_ops->teardown(d);
+}
+
+int iommu_map_page(struct domain *d, dma_addr_t gfn, dma_addr_t mfn)
+{
+    struct hvm_iommu *hd  = domain_hvm_iommu(d);
+
+    if ( !iommu_enabled || !hd->platform_ops)
+        return 0;
+    return hd->platform_ops->map_page(d, gfn, mfn);
+}
+
+int iommu_unmap_page(struct domain *d, dma_addr_t gfn)
+{
+    struct hvm_iommu *hd  = domain_hvm_iommu(d);
+
+    if ( !iommu_enabled || !hd->platform_ops)
+        return 0;
+    return hd->platform_ops->unmap_page(d, gfn);
+}
